Sunday, 29 January from 12pm – 5pm
This Sunday, January 29th between 12pm to 5pm there will be free family friendly fun activity on Drury Street Dublin 2 & on Capel Street Dublin 1.DublinTown along with Dublin City Council’s Office of City Recovery are supporting businesses celebrating the City’s “Dublin Lunar New Year Festival”. This will include on street local business stalls, Asian music, Chinese lanterns, free face painting, balloon modellers, a traditional Asian lion dance and a very impressive 10m long Chinese Dragon.Stalls on the Drury Street include the Asia Market, Good World Restaurant, Smokin Bones, Om Diva, Lee Kum Kee Sauces, Ajinomoto Dumplings served from a traditional Tuk Tuk.There will also be stalls form the Chinese Embassy, Taipei Representative Office and the Malaysian Embassy.Stalls on Capel Street include Super Asia Foods, Dublin City Comics, Yumcha Bubble Tea, Gushi, Marrakesh by Mindo and Bovinity.Park Rite Car Park are offering customers a special rate of €10 parking when booked online, at the Park Rite Parnell and Park Rite Drury Street car park.
